There is a competitor limit of 70 competitors.
The base registration fee for this competition is $17 (Singapore Dollar).
If your registration is cancelled before you will be refunded 41% of your registration fee.
Registrants on the waiting list may be accepted onto the competitor list until .
If you are a registered competitor you may change your registered events until on the Register tab.
No on the spot registrations will be accepted.


  1. Go to the registration website
  2. Login with your WCA account
  3. Register for the competition by clicking the "Register" button at the bottom of the page
  4. Select the events you want to register for, the registration fees will be automatically calculated. Then click "Continue to Payment''
  5. Make the payment on Stripe, you will be directed back to the registration website after payment is completed.
  6. After registration completion, you may update or withdraw your registration at the registration website.
